| Manufacturer | Schneider Electric |
|---|---|
| Product Type | Mixed Discrete I/O Module |
| Product Line | Modicon Quantum |
| Part Number | 140DDM39000 |
| EAN | 3595861127036 |
| Weight | 0.69 lbs (0.31 kg) |
| Series | I/O Modules |
| Ambient Operating Temperature | 0 to 60°C (in a non-condensing environment) |
| Storage Temperature | -40 to 85°C (in a non-condensing environment) |
| Discrete Input Logic | Sink input |
| Discrete Output Logic | Sink output |
| Discrete Input Voltage | 24 Volts DC |
| Discrete Output Voltage | 24 Volts DC |
| Discrete Output Type | Solid-state output |
| Number of Inputs/Outputs | 24 discrete inputs/outputs |
| Number of Discrete Input Groups | 2 groups (8 inputs per group) |
| Input Impedance | 2,500 ohms |
| Load Capacitance | 50 microfarad (maximum) |
| Bus Current Requirement | 350 milliamperes |
| Network Frequency Limits | 47 to 63 Hertz |
The 140DDM39000 model from Schneider Electric functions as a versatile mixed discrete I/O module. This component is engineered to support 24 discrete inputs and outputs, allowing for streamlined integration into various systems. Users can expect reliable performance across an ambient temperature range of 0 to 60°C, suitable for non-condensing conditions. In terms of storage, it can withstand temperatures from -40 to 85°C.
Input logic is configured as a sink input, while the output logic is in a sink format as well, both designated for 24 Volts DC operation, ensuring compatibility with common industrial hardware. The discrete output utilizes solid-state technology to enhance durability. Each discrete input features an impedance of 2,500 ohms, which contributes to efficient signal processing.
The module is designed with two groups of discrete inputs, containing 8 inputs per group. With a bus current requirement of 350 milliamperes, it remains efficient in its power consumption. The maximum load capacitance the module can handle is 50 microfarads, providing further flexibility in application use. Weighing only 0.7 pounds (0.3 kilograms), it is lightweight yet robust. In terms of network compatibility, it operates effectively within frequency limits of 47 to 63 Hertz.
